Créés à l’initiative du Prince Rainier III et de la Princesse Grace, les concerts donnés dans le cadre exceptionnel de la Cour d’Honneur du Palais Princier constituent la série de prestige, point d’orgue de la saison de l’Orchestre Philharmonique de Monte-Carlo.

Depuis plus de soixante ans, chaque été de la mi-juillet à début août, S.A.S. le Prince Souverain invite l’Orchestre Philharmonique de Monte-Carlo et les plus grands chefs et solistes internationaux à se produire dans ce lieu d’exception.

Concert au Palais princier - K. Yamada & L. & A. JUSSEN

Introduction

Cour d’Honneur du Palais princier

Kazuki Yamada, direction

Lucas & Arthur Jussen, pianos

Carl Maria von WEBER

Jubel ouverture, op. 59

Felix MENDELSSOHN

Concerto pour 2 pianos en mi majeur

Johannes BRAHMS

Symphonie n°4 en mi mineur, op. 98

The Grimaldi Forum Monaco and the Centre Pompidou present "Colours!", an exhibition about the modern history of colour as embodied by some of the 20th century's greatest masterpieces. Curator Didier Ottinger has assembled more than 100 works by artists including Sonia Delaunay, Picasso, Matisse, and Basquiat. As visitors explore the seven exhibition spaces, each devoted to a single colour, they will also hear audio creations by Roque Rivas, smell fragrances from Alexis Dadier from perfume maker Fragonard, and admire designs by the likes of Ron Arad, Jean Prouvén, and Philippe Starck. Marion Maelander will design the installations, while William Chatelain will orchestrate the scenography, creating an enthralling and emotional experience of colour.
